A command is an operation performed within an application that emits one or more events as the result of a successful or failed execution. We can think about these as operations that are intended to modify the state of a system.
Commands are called actions. This makes a lot of sense if we take their intended use into consideration. The following list shows some examples of such commands:
- Transfer money
- Update user information
- Create an account
It's highly recommended that you use present tense verbs for naming commands, as demonstrated with these examples.
